‘The Futsal’ by Duktig Brand Inspires Creativity, Authenticity & Growth


The allure of Futsal is driven by technique in tight spaces to create. The modern day tactics continue to evolve in embracing an organized, tactical mindset while emphasizing opportunities for creativity.


With these overarching principles in mind, the Duktig Brand released ‘The Futsal’ this past fall 2019 and encourages creativity, authenticity and growth. Coaches, players and fans all seek to understand, celebrate and reflect on the sport in their own ways. This journal now gives all Futsal lovers the opportunity to do so in a Futsal-specific mindset and process.


“We came up with the idea for the original Trainer notebook when we were playing in Sweden after years of searching for a nice soccer-specific notebook to take our notes in as players and plan our sessions in as coaches. Since then, we have had several coaches reach out to us and ask if we made a notebook specifically for Futsal. We reached out to Futsal-specific coaches that we know to get a better idea of what size court coaches would want and which markings were essential,” relayed co-founder, Adelaide Gay, on the demand and development of The Futsal.


Let’s take a closer look at the specs of The Futsal:


  • Size: 5.4 x 7.7 inches

  • Color: Black

  • Exterior: Water resistant, soft cover, black stitching, flexible binding

  • Interior: Waterproof stone paper, 72 pages, dot grid stone paper throughout.

  • FIFA standard size futsal courts with authentic court markings

  • Optional: Custom Vinyl Logos

Futsal coaches and players have always strategized and reflected in the past but often times doing so in unmarked notebooks or products with a soccer field & related markings. The introduction of the FIFA standard Futsal markings alongside the quality waterproof, stone paper material allows for an authentic tactical mindset as the rising Futsal community builds their love for the game.


“One funny story is that obviously futsal coaches don’t really have to worry about the rain, but the notebook is still made of our waterproof stone paper and one coach messaged us with pictures of his soaking wet notebook saying his water bottle had spilled in his bag and how happy he was that it was waterproof,” recalled Adelaide Gay.


“I think people are really beginning to appreciate how great futsal is for the technical growth and development of players, but I also think it is such a fun sport in its own right.”

BIOGRAPHIES


ADELAIDE GAY, DUKTIG BRAND, Co-Founder

Adelaide Gay is a New Jersey native and UNC grad. She has played professionally for 6 years and is currently playing with Klepp IL in Norway. Among Adelaide's favorite accomplishments are winning an NCAA National Championship, winning an NWSL Championship, winning the W-League, winning the Swedish Second Division, and winning the Icelandic Cup. Adelaide is a long serving member of the GK union, running her own clinics and training groups in addition to coaching for NCFC's youth academy.


TIFFANY WEIMER, DUKTIG BRAND, Co-Founder

Tiffany Weimer is a Connecticut native and Penn State grad. She recently retired from playing professional soccer for 12 years and is currently a Girls DA Coach at Oakwood Soccer Club and the Director of Operations for Yale Women's Soccer. Among Tiffany's favorite accomplishments are winning an NWSL Championship with the Portland Thorns, playing in Champions League with Fortuna Hjørring, playing for Santos in Brazil and starting a women's soccer magazine (Our Game Magazine 2010-2016). She has been a youth coach (GCF 2013-2017), and her writing has been featured in ESPNW, The Washington Post, Our Game Magazine and Soccer New England.
